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53859647 73827690790 83
266 37 35
266 37 35
739303 4836 10 799 890628936
All about undefined
Interested in learning more?
266 37 35
739303 4836 10 799 890628936
See more
126835 90385
58477011 25418 150821 093
See more
530960360 637832
032778 62322615337 449386
See more